Magnitude is determined using the logarithm of the amplitude (height) of the largest seismic wave calibrated to a scale by a seismograph.Two different viewpoints underpin the most important measurements related to earthquakes: magnitude and intensity. To scientists, an earthquake is an event inside the earth. To the rest of us, it is an extraordinary movement of the ground. Magnitude measures the former, while intensity measures the latter. Magnitude Focus and epicentre - Earthquakes - CCEA - GCSE … Earthquake intensity - definition of earthquake intensity … preventing meaning in tagalog Web1 ...Sep 22, 2017 · Intensity 9, or “violent,” shaking, only struck a small section of Southern California in the 1994 magnitude 6.7 earthquake. Vast swaths of the region was hit by less severe shaking. (USGS) Magnitude is the size of the earthquake. An earthquake has a single magnitude. The shaking that it causes has many values that vary from place to place based on distance, type of surface material, and other factors. Earthquake Intensity Intensity of an earthquake is a measure of its effect, i.e. degree of damage; for example broken windows, collapsed houses etc. produced by an earthquake at a particular place. The effect of the earthquake may cause collapsed houses at city A, broken windows at city B and no damage at city C. The Mercalli Intensity Scale is a method of measuring earthquake intensity. It measures the damage from earthquakes and the observed effects. Lower numbers indicate intensity likely felt by people and higher numbers indicate damage to structures and buildings. So the intensity of an earthquake will vary depending on where you are. Sometimes earthquakes are referred to by the maximum intensity they produce. In the United States, we use the Modified Mercalli (MMI) Scale. The Mercalli Scale is based on observable earthquake damage.An earthquake causes many different intensities of shaking in the area of the epicenter where it occurs.
